Hey Marisol — handing off the font vendoring work for Quillback. All third-party fonts now live in the repo under assets/fonts, licenses checked and committed. CDN fallback is disabled, so don't panic if the old bucket 404s. If you need to unlock the font license vault, use the passphrase below.

unlock words, fahog-yadup: zorix-quenix

Wellness room bookings at Drossel House are handled at the facilities desk only. Visitors may book the room for a maximum of 45 minutes, once per day, and must be accompanied by their host when collecting the key fob. Log every booking in the day sheet, including start and end times. The room must be checked and aired between uses. For after-hours bookings approved by a duty manager, unlock the corridor with the code below.

turnstile pass: bdg-YEOZLM-79341408

Subject: Key rotation for BranchSweep bot

Hi all,

We rotated the credentials for BranchSweep, the bot that deletes stale branches older than 90 days on Tangleworks repos. The old key stops working Friday at noon. Please update your local config carefully — a wrong key makes the bot fail silently and branches pile up. The new key is below.

app token of hawif-kafof = kto15_B3AN0KfpZRy4TLc

# --- Marrowfield CSV Import Wizard: env file ---
# Reviewer notes: column-mapping cache and batch size are set per the
# Q3 sizing doc. Delimiter sniffing stays disabled in this tier because
# the upstream exports are pipe-delimited and sniffing misfires on them.
# Row limit of 50k matches the parser pool; don't raise it without
# bumping worker memory. Validation strictness is intentionally "hard"
# so malformed rows fail loudly during review. The wizard also needs its
# ingest credential, which is defined on the next line.

env line for bajop-hahog: VAULT_KEY13=127f43d889fc9